Leading the AI Data Center Race: Key Insights for Auto Repair Shop Owners

Technicians using AI technology in a modern auto repair shop with innovative data centers.



Understanding the AI Data Center Landscape

As the artificial intelligence (AI) industry continues to evolve, data centers have emerged as crucial components of its architecture. These facilities are not just large warehouses—they are complex ecosystems that support the computation needs of AI technologies. Tech giants like Amazon, Microsoft, Google, OpenAI, and Meta are heavily investing in this infrastructure, recognizing the imperative role it plays in driving their respective AI advancements.

Who Are the Key Players?

Among these tech titans, Amazon stands out with its Amazon Web Services (AWS) arm, which is a key player in cloud infrastructure. While Amazon might not be the first name that comes to mind when one considers AI interface development, it is secretly powering numerous AI applications. The company is pouring staggering amounts—over $100 billion in 2025 alone—into AI data centers through its ambitious Project Rainier, designed to meet the intensifying demand for AI processing capabilities.

Investments Shaping the Future

Microsoft and OpenAI are also making significant strides. Microsoft’s partnership with OpenAI is focused on integrating AI into its services, thus boosting the demand for more robust data centers. This collaboration stands as a testament to how strategic alliances in technology can amplify competitive edges in this rapidly developing market.

AI-Driven Predictive Maintenance: A Vital Shift for Auto Repair Shops

Update Revolutionizing Auto Maintenance: The Impact of AI for Repair Shops Artificial Intelligence (AI) is no longer just a concept in the realm of science fiction; it's making tangible differences in industries around the world, particularly in vehicle maintenance. Tony Perez, owner of Euro Car Doctor, is leading the charge by implementing AI-driven predictive maintenance strategies in his shops across Southern California. With a focus on standardizing communication and enhancing predictive maintenance tools, Perez’s approach could serve as a blueprint for others in the auto repair industry. Transforming the Customer Experience Perez’s journey into AI was driven by the desire to enhance service quality and efficiency across multiple locations. By leveraging AI tools that analyze a vehicle’s service history in real-time, his team is now able to provide personalized service recommendations that resonate with the customers’ immediate needs. Instead of merely reacting to urgent service requests, service writers are empowered to present maintenance opportunities that align with the manufacturer's recommendations. This proactive communication fosters trust—customers feel more secure when presented with data-driven insights reflecting their vehicle’s needs. The Benefits of Predictive Maintenance Predictive maintenance technology, which utilizes AI to analyze historical data and predict future failures, is showing promise in reducing maintenance costs without compromising safety. According to industry standards, predictive maintenance can reduce unplanned downtime by up to 50%. For shops like Euro Car Doctor, this translates into significant cost savings and improved customer satisfaction. AI-powered predictive maintenance tools can track over 200 vehicle parameters, ensuring that minor issues are addressed before they escalate into major problems. Standardized Communication Across Multiple Locations One of the significant advantages of adopting AI technologies is the ability to standardize processes across different shop locations. Perez has implemented a color-coded labeling system to categorize vehicle maintenance needs, helping service writers immediately convey urgency to customers. For instance, red labels indicate urgent needs, while green labels suggest non-essential jobs. This standardized communication increases service clarity and enhances the overall customer experience. Enhancing Value Through AI Traditionally, auto repair shops have focused solely on reactive maintenance—addressing issues as they arise. However, Euro Car Doctor’s AI-driven model encourages service writers to be proactive. As Perez mentions, "Having a tool that generates comparisons between the service received and the manufacturer’s recommendation has resulted in many more customers saying yes" to additional maintenance. This relationship-building and transparency form a solid foundation for customer loyalty, which is critical in today’s competitive landscape. The Future of Vehicle Maintenance As the automotive predictive maintenance market is projected to grow substantially, with figures predicting a rise to approximately $119 billion by 2030, it's clear that AI is here to stay. Other independent repair shops can learn from Perez's experience by integrating AI tools and adopting predictive maintenance practices. The move from reactive to predictive service isn't just about technology—it's about building lasting relationships with customers based on trust and transparency.
